#16004d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#16004d is composed of 8.6% red, 0% green and 30.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.4%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 69.8% black. It has a hue angle of 257.1 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 15.1%. #16004d color hex could be obtained by blending #2c009a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

#16004d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#16004d has RGB values of R:22, G:0, B:77 and CMYK values of C:0.71, M:1,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 1441869.

Shades and Tints of #16004d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050012 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
